Crawlspace water cleanup services involve removing excess moisture, standing water, and damp debris from beneath a property’s floor. This process typically includes inspecting the crawlspace for leaks, drainage issues, or areas where water may be seeping in. Once the source of the moisture is identified, professional contractors use specialized equipment to extract water, dry out the space thoroughly, and prevent future problems. Proper water cleanup helps protect the structural integrity of the home and creates a healthier environment by reducing mold growth and unpleasant odors that can develop in damp, confined areas.
This service is essential for addressing problems caused by flooding, plumbing leaks, or high humidity levels that lead to persistent moisture in the crawlspace. When water accumulates beneath a home, it can cause wood framing to rot, weaken support beams, and promote mold and mildew growth. These issues not only threaten the stability of the foundation but can also impact indoor air quality, leading to potential health concerns. Crawlspace water cleanup helps mitigate these risks by removing water promptly and implementing measures to prevent future water intrusion.
Properties that often benefit from crawlspace water cleanup include older homes, homes in flood-prone areas, or properties with inadequate drainage systems. Residential properties with visible signs of moisture or water stains on the floor above may also need this service. Additionally, homes that experience frequent storms or have plumbing systems that are prone to leaks can be vulnerable to water issues beneath the house. The overview below groups typical Crawlspace Water Cleanup proj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Brea,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or crawlspace water cleanup in Brea range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, covering basic water extraction and minor moisture issues. Larger or more complex projects may exceed this range.
Moderate Projects - For more extensive water damage requiring additional drying or mold mitigation, local pros often charge between $600-$1,500. These projects are common when water has affected insulation or structural components.
Major Remediation - Larger-scale water cleanup involving significant structural repairs or extensive mold removal can range from $1,500-$4,000. Such projects are less frequent but necessary for severe water intrusion cases.
Full Replacement - Complete crawlspace water damage restoration, including replacement of insulation or framing, can cost $4,000 or more. These high-end jobs are less common and typically involve extensive damage requiring substantial work by local contractors.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es water to accumulate in a crawlspace? Water can enter crawlspaces due to heavy rainfall, poor drainage, plumbing leaks, or high groundwater levels, leading to moisture buildup.
How can water in a crawlspace affect a home? Excess moisture can lead to wood rot, mold growth, musty odors, and structural damage if not addressed promptly.
What are common methods used by service providers to clean up crawlspace water? Local contractors often use pumps, dehumidifiers, and moisture barriers to remove water and prevent future issues.
Is it necessary to remove standing water from a crawlspace? Yes, removing standing water is essential to prevent further damage and reduce the risk of mold and pest infestations.
How can homeowners prevent crawlspace water problems? Proper drainage, sealing vents, installing sump pumps, and maintaining gutters can help reduce the likelihood of water intrusion.
